    Hello,
    I like to know if it is possible to combine the buick skylark steering pump on my V6 with a cj or wrangler or GM gearbox.

    I can get an skylark pump with brackets and lines, and now searching for the right gearbox.

    Like to have your advice on this.

    The Buick pump is a gm pump so it will work with any auto Saginaw box, regardless of what it came from. You may have to change the gear box or pump hose fittings but that’s not a big deal.

    The output on the pump can easily be changed between a flare fitting one and an o-ring fitting one. Just takes a 1" wrench to swap. Or get a flare fitting pre 1980 Saginaw box. I prefer the flare fitting over the o-ring type.

    I only see two copies of the same image.

    If you have a GM pump that needs o-rings, the o-ring fitting should unscrew from the back of the pump to reveal a flare fitting.

    You can probably use the hoses from a '72-75 CJ-5 with power steering.
